In 1931, Betty Pollock entered the world in Campbellton, Restigouche County, New Brunswick, Canada, born to George Arnold Pollock And Janie Eliza Hennigar. Betty Pollock passed away in 1932 in Flatlands, Restigouche County, New Brunswick, Canada.
